How to Delete an App on Roku TV

Deleting an app on your Roku TV is a straightforward process. Whether you’re using the physical remote control or the Roku mobile app, the steps are simple and can be completed in just a few clicks.

Method 1: Deleting an App Using the Roku Remote

This method is the most common and convenient way to delete an app directly from your Roku TV.

Step-by-Step Instructions

  1. Turn on Your Roku TV: Use your remote to power on your TV and wait for the home screen to load.

  2. Navigate to the Channel: Using your Roku remote, scroll through the home screen to locate the app you wish to delete. Highlight the app, but do not click on it yet.

  3. Open Options: Press the Star (*) button on your remote. This button opens the options menu for the selected app.

  4. Select “Remove Channel”: From the options menu, scroll down and select “Remove Channel.” Confirm your choice by selecting “OK.”

  5. Final Confirmation: A prompt will appear asking you to confirm that you wish to remove the channel. Select “Remove” to complete the process.

  6. Reorganize (Optional): After removing an app, you may want to rearrange the order of the remaining apps. You can do this by highlighting an app, pressing the Star (*) button, and choosing “Move Channel.”

Method 2: Deleting an App Using the Roku Mobile App

If you prefer using a mobile device, the Roku mobile app offers a convenient alternative for managing your apps.

Step-by-Step Instructions

  1. Download and Open the Roku App: If you haven’t done so already, download the Roku app from the Google Play Store or Apple App Store. Ensure your mobile device is connected to the same Wi-Fi network as your Roku TV.

  2. Connect to Your Roku Device: Open the app and tap on “Devices” at the bottom of the screen. Select your Roku TV from the list of devices.

  3. Access Channel List: In the app, tap on the “Channels” section. This will present you with a list of all installed apps on your Roku TV.

  4. Find the App to Delete: Scroll through your list of channels until you find the app you wish to remove.

  5. Remove the Channel: Tap the “X” or “Remove” option next to the app, and confirm your choice when prompted.

  6. Sync Changes: The changes should automatically sync with your Roku TV. If not, refresh the app or restart your TV.

Common Problems and Troubleshooting

While deleting an app on your Roku TV is generally straightforward, you might encounter some obstacles along the way. Here are a few issues that seasoned Roku users have faced and their potential solutions:

App Not Responding

If you encounter an app that refuses to delete or is unresponsive, consider the following:

  • Restart Your Roku Device: Go to Settings > System > System Restart to reboot your Roku TV.
  • Check Your Internet Connection: Make sure your Roku device is connected to a stable internet connection.

Unable to Find the App to Delete

If you can’t find the app on your Roku screen, try the following:

  • Use Search Functionality: From the home screen, utilize the search bar to locate your app. You can then follow the deletion instructions once it is highlighted.
  • Reboot the Device: Restarting the device can help reset any minor glitches preventing app visibility.

Can I delete multiple apps at once on Roku?

Currently, Roku does not support the ability to delete multiple apps simultaneously. Each app must be removed one at a time following the method outlined above. This means you’ll need to individually highlight each app on your home screen, press the star button, and confirm the removal for each one you wish to delete.

While this process may seem tedious, it helps ensure that you are only deleting the apps you no longer want. Make a list of the apps you want to remove before starting, so you can streamline the process. Always check to see if any important content exists on the app before deleting it, as you may lose access to particular channels or subscriptions.

Will deleting an app also delete my account data?

Yes, deleting an app from your Roku TV will remove any associated account data stored for that app. This means that any saved preferences, watch history, or login information is typically lost. When you reinstall the app in the future, you will need to log in again and set your preferences from scratch.

However, it’s important to note that some services may store account data on their servers. In such cases, even after deleting the app from your Roku, your account and personalized settings may still be preserved. Always double-check with the specific app’s policies or FAQs regarding account data retention after deletion.

Can I reinstall a deleted app on Roku?

Absolutely! If you decide to reinstall a previously deleted app on your Roku TV, it is a straightforward process. Simply go to the home screen and navigate to the “Streaming Channels” option. You can then either search for the app using the search function or browse through available categories to find it again.

Once you locate the app, select it and click on the “Add channel” button. The app will then be downloaded and added back to your home screen. You can log back into your account if necessary and access your content as you did before. Remember, if you’re reinstalling a premium app, ensure you have your login credentials ready to access any paid content.
